Exposes hieroglyphs etched on her skin - Mike Allen "Carrington's Ferry"

That etched lush loops beneath a canvas of clouds - Mike Allen "La Donna del Lago"

A red cloth over your etched face - Maxwell Bodenheim "Pastels"

Silver angels etching great cursive blessings - Laure-Anne Bosselaar "Late Afternoon Stroll on the Cliffs"

Etched with rudiments of spark and ash - Catherine Bowman "Pears"

Snowplows etch lines in the whiteness - Sue Budin "After the Blizzard"

The waves he etches with his oar - Jennifer Chang "Obedience, or the Lying Tale"

The name you chose is etched into air - Cass Donish "You, Emblazoned"

An eagle etched in rock - Heid E. Erdich "Morrisseau Creatures from the Woodland Painters School"

Etched on your own palm - Tarfia Faizullah "Your Own Palm"

Forever etched in their blood - Nikita Gill "Ares, After"

Etched on the surface of their bones - Joy Harjo "Kansas City"

Ships etched against the sky - Langston Hughes "Seascape"

Etched with promises made to eternity - Luisa A. Igloria "Why appropriation is not necessarily the same as mastery"

See the grief etched on my face - Allison Joseph "Incognito Grief: A Blues"

Tangled etchings on the amber pools - Archibald Lampman "April"

The highest etched mark of his eyes - Li-Young Lee "Big Clock"

Etches, stitches, switches, glitches - Robert MacFarlane and Jackie Morris "wren"

The anger etched into the undulating mountains - Nancy Mercado "I Come to See for Myself"

The lines of change were etched between - Michael Mesic "Urn"

The onward etch of road - Ali-Shir Nava'i "Love Song of Nava'i (8)" transl. by Dennis Daly

Heroes of an acid-etched dawn - Pablo Neruda "Cristobal Miranda (Shoveler, Tocopilla)" transl. by Jack Schmitt

Acid-etched upon her heart - E.J. Pratt "Magnolia Blossoms"

Etch your departing silhouette in gold - Khadijah Queen "Declination"

Old Babylon etched on the night - Edwin Davies Schoonmaker "New York"

Old stories etched on the lifeline of my father's palm - Georgiana Valoyce-Sanchez "A Light to Do Shellwork By"

The moments etching space - Yu T'ung "Autumn Night" (translated by A.M. Juster)
